linux下ftp命令删除
-
在Linux下使用FTP命令删除文件或文件夹,可以按照以下步骤进行操作:
1. 首先,打开终端并进入FTP命令行界面。可以使用命令`ftp [服务器地址]`连接到FTP服务器。输入用户名和密码以登录。
2. 使用`ls`命令查看当前目录下的文件和文件夹。找到要删除的目标文件或文件夹。
3. 如果要删除单个文件,可以使用`delete 文件名`命令,例如`delete file.txt`。
4. 如果要删除非空文件夹,可以使用以下步骤:
a. 首先,使用`rmdir`命令删除文件夹内的所有文件。例如,`rmdir -r folder`将删除名为”folder”的文件夹。
b. 如果文件夹中包含子文件夹,使用`prompt on`命令打开提示,并使用`mdelete *`命令递归地删除子文件夹中的所有文件。
c. 最后,使用`rmdir 文件夹名`命令删除空文件夹。
注意:删除文件夹时要先删除其中的文件,因为FTP命令不支持直接删除非空文件夹。5. 使用`bye`命令退出FTP命令行界面。
总结:在Linux下使用FTP命令删除文件或文件夹需要先登录到FTP服务器,然后使用`delete`命令删除文件,或者使用`rmdir`命令删除空文件夹,或者使用`rmdir -r`命令递归删除非空文件夹。完成操作后使用`bye`命令退出FTP命令行界面。
2年前 -
在Linux下使用ftp命令删除文件或目录,可以按照以下步骤进行操作:
1. 连接到FTP服务器
使用命令`ftp`连接到FTP服务器。例如,输入`ftp 服务器地址`并按下Enter键。
2. 输入用户名和密码
输入用户名和密码以进行身份验证。在提示下输入用户名,然后按Enter键。接下来,输入密码并再次按Enter键进行身份验证。
3. 切换到要删除文件或目录所在的目录
使用命令`cd`切换到要删除文件或目录所在的目录。例如,输入`cd 目录路径`并按Enter键。
4. 删除文件
使用命令`delete`删除文件。例如,输入`delete 文件名`并按Enter键。如果要删除多个文件,可以使用通配符。例如,输入`delete *.txt`删除所有以.txt结尾的文件。
5. 删除目录
使用命令`rmdir`删除空目录。例如,输入`rmdir 目录名`并按Enter键。要删除非空目录,可以使用命令`rm -r`。例如,输入`rm -r 目录名`并按Enter键。请注意,使用`rm -r`命令删除目录时需要谨慎,因为该操作不可逆。
需要注意的是,执行删除操作需要有足够的权限。如果没有权限或者文件或目录被其他进程所占用,则可能无法执行删除操作。此外,删除操作是不可逆的,所以在执行之前请确认操作无误。
总结:
要在Linux下使用ftp命令删除文件或目录,首先连接到FTP服务器,然后根据需要切换到相应的目录,最后使用delete命令删除文件或rmdir命令删除空目录,或者使用rm -r命令删除非空目录。确保具有足够的权限和谨慎操作。
2年前 -
在Linux下,使用ftp命令删除文件是非常常见的操作。下面我将从方法和操作流程两个方面来详细解释。
**方法一:使用ftp命令行删除文件**
1. 首先,打开终端,使用ftp命令连接到目标服务器。例如,使用以下命令连接到ftp.example.com:
“`
ftp http://ftp.example.com
“`
你需要替换上述命令中的”ftp.example.com”为你要连接的服务器地址。2. 输入用户名和密码,进行身份验证。请注意,密码在终端不会显示出来,输入完成后按下Enter键。
3. 连接成功后,通过使用cd命令切换到需要删除文件的目录。例如,使用以下命令进入目录:
“`
cd /path/to/directory
“`
这里需要替换上述命令中的”/path/to/directory”为你要删除文件的目录路径。4. 确定要删除的文件名,并使用以下命令删除文件:
“`
delete filename
“`
这里需要替换上述命令中的”filename”为你要删除的文件名。5. 最后,使用quit命令退出ftp会话:
“`
quit
“`**方法二:使用ftp批处理文件删除多个文件**
如果你需要删除多个文件,可以创建一个ftp批处理文件并使用该文件进行删除操作。以下是操作流程:
1. 首先,在你的计算机上创建一个文本文件,例如”delete_batch.txt”。
2. 打开文本文件,并写入以下内容:
“`
open http://ftp.example.com
username
password
cd /path/to/directory
delete filename1
delete filename2
…
quit
“`
在上述内容中,需要替换”ftp.example.com”为你要连接的服务器地址,”username”和”password”为你的FTP账户信息,”/path/to/directory”为你要删除文件的目录路径,”filename1″和”filename2″为你要删除的文件名。3. 保存并关闭文本文件。
4. 在终端中使用以下命令来执行批处理文件:
“`
ftp -n < delete_batch.txt ```执行完以上步骤后,ftp命令将按照批处理文件中的内容进行删除操作。总结:使用ftp命令在Linux下删除文件非常简单。你可以使用命令行逐个删除文件或者创建ftp批处理文件一次删除多个文件。这些方法都可以帮助你在Linux系统中轻松删除不需要的文件。2年前